Following migration to TestComplete 14.61 and Firefox 81, pages and objects are no longer recognized

Hello everyone,

 

I have a problem because on my automatic test development machine, I was with TesComplete 14.60 and Firefox 77 and everything worked perfectly.

 

Having updated TestComplete to version 14.61, I saw that it supports Firefox version 81 (https://support.smartbear.com/downloads/testcomplete/firefox-patches/).
I didn't check that TestComplete was still compatible with Firefox 77 and I updated Firefox to version 81.

 

Result, pages and objects are no longer recognized 😪.

 

On the same machine, TestComplete 14.61 is still compatible with Chrome 80 ðŸ¤”

 

I rechecked the Firefox settings (https://support.smartbear.com/testcomplete/docs/app-testing/web/general/preparing-browsers/firefox.html) and everything is okay.

 

Where can the problem come from ?

 

I tried to reinstall Firefox 77 but that doesn't work anymore either.

 

thank you for your help

  • Hi,

     

    I opened a support ticket and what solved my problem was to create a system environment variable MOZ_DISABLE_CONTENT_SANDBOX with value 1.

  • Thank you Marsha_R for this answer.

     

    At the time of writing this post, there was no patch available (Download Links column containing "The products support Firefox 81 out-of-the-box. No patches needed.").

     

    I updated with the patch (TestComplete > Help > Check for Updates).

    I saw that the tcFFHook.xml file has been updated to integrate Firefox version 81.0.1.7578

    I've updated Firefox again because I'm on manual update.

    Reboot computer.

     

    Result always the same problem (see attached file).
